Cost-effectiveness
A bean-to cup machine is an excellent method to save money when it comes to coffee. These machines that are self-service grind whole beans into fine ground, and then pour them into a coffee or hot chocolate cup. The result is a cleaner and more authentic tasting drink. Plus, they eliminate the necessity for paper sachets and filters, which can end up in landfills or cause pollution to the environment.

The coffee beans are ground in these machines right before using. This stops coffee from getting old or losing its flavor. It's no wonder that more and more people are turning to bean-to cup machines to enjoy a quality coffee in the workplace.

Convenience
Unlike market alternatives such as commercial espresso machines, which have to be operated by a qualified professional, bean-to-cup coffee machines are able to be used by anyone interested in the making process. They are therefore popular in places where self-service, such as automobile dealerships and offices, is essential. Apart from being easy to use, they offer several advantages over the traditional methods of making coffee.
Bean-to-cup coffee machines allow users to choose from a variety of drinks at the touch of one button. This flexibility is perfect for offices that are busy, since it allows employees and guests to choose the right drink quickly and effortlessly. They also save valuable time and effort, and help to improve productivity.
The machine grinds, measures and then tamps the beans. Then, it forces hot water into the ground to produce rich, fragrant espresso. It also can disperse milk, sugar and other ingredients to make your favorite beverage. Some machines even come with a built-in nozzle that froths the milk, so you can enjoy the perfect cappuccino or latte at the push of the button.
